SETTING THE AREA CODE

When you return a call from a Caller ID record (see “Dialing Numbers from a Caller ID Record” on Page 26), your phone automatically dials 1, the area code, and the number. However, if you store your area code into memory and the number you call has the same area code, the ET-1110 only dials the 7-digit local number.

Follow these steps to set the local area code.

Note: If you do not press a key within 15 seconds during these steps, the display clears and you must start again at Step 1.

1.Pres SETUP. The language selection display appears.

2.Press REVIEW t or s twice. The cur- rently entered area code (or ---) appears.

3.Enter your 3-digit area code, then press SETUP to store it.

Note: If you make a mistake while setting the area code, press DELETE and re-enter the area code.

SETTING THE RINGERS

You can easily set the handset ringer to fit your personal needs.

Checking/Setting the Handset Ringer

You can set the ET-1110’s handset to sound any of three ringer types or you can turn off its ringer. Follow these steps to check the current ringer type, and change it if desired.

1.Press SETUP.

2.Repeatedly press REVIEW s or t un- til the handset rings and Ringer PAT (ringer pattern) and the current setting appear.

3.Press / or /# to select the de- sired ringer type or turn off the ring- er. The handset sounds the new selection as you change the ringer type.

4.Press SETUP to complete the set- ting.
